Science for Community Seminar – UMCES CBL on April 29 (7 to 8 pm), located at UMCES Chesapeake Biological Laboratory, 142 Williams Street, Solomons, MD – Join us as we celebrate a remarkable milestone, the 100th anniversary of CBL, the oldest state supported marine lab on the East Coast and the founding laboratory of the University of Maryland Center for Environmental Science (UMCES). Talks will highlight our history and 100-year legacy in groundbreaking environmental research, education and public service. When: Tuesdays from 7:00 – 8:00 p.m. April 8 – May 6, 2025.
